Sound indicators The PDC-2000 provides audible tones to help alert you to the
following operating or error conditions:
Sound Meaning
One high-pitched tone when
camera power turned on
Camera is ready to take
pictures
Two high-pitched tones
followed by a low-pitched
tone when Shutter button
pressed half way
Low battery
Two high-pitched tones
when Shutter button pressed
half way
Insufficient light, flash not
ready, storage disk full or
internal hardware error
One or two low-pitched
tones when camera turned
on
Internal hardware error or
special condition
One or more low-pitched
tones followed by camera
powering off
Battery power insufficient for
camera operation
When two high-pitched tones or a low-pitched tone indicate
an error condition, the LCD panel also displays an
explanatory message. (See LCD panel on page 37.)
If you wish, you can turn camera sound off for the error
condition signals. See Changing the preferences on page 77
(Macintosh) or page 99 (PC).
Capture and Index modes The PDC-2000 has two modes of operation: Capture and
Index. You select the mode by pressing the Index button.
The Capture mode is used for picture-taking. You can also
edit the default picture label while you are in the Capture
mode. (See Labeling pictures on page 50 for more
information.)
